Factors to Consider When Choosing Healthy Baking Tools
Choosing the right healthy baking tools involves balancing safety, durability, size, and versatility. The key is to select tools made from non-toxic, eco-friendly materials that support your baking style and kitchen space. Whether you prioritize precise control, ease of cleaning, or multi-functionality, understanding the tradeoffs will help you invest wisely in tools that foster healthier baking habits.
Material Matters
Look for tools made from food-grade silicone, stainless steel, or other non-toxic, BPA-free materials. Silicone is flexible and non-stick, ideal for easy cleanup, but thicker mats may be less flexible. Stainless steel offers durability and precise control but tends to be heavier. Avoid tools with questionable coatings or cheap plastics that could leach chemicals during high heat.
Size and Storage
Consider your kitchen space and storage options. Large mats and sets provide versatility but can be cumbersome for small counters. Compact tools are easier to handle but might limit your baking scope. Think about how often and what types of baked goods you make to choose appropriately sized tools.
Durability and Safety Features
Reinforced silicone with fiberglass offers longevity, but safety depends on proper edge encapsulation. Stainless steel tools are almost indestructible but can be heavier. Prioritize non-slip bases and dishwasher-safe features for convenience. Remember, investing in quality often pays off in safer, more sustainable baking.
Frequently Asked Questions
Are silicone baking mats safe for healthy baking?
Yes, food-grade silicone mats are generally considered safe for baking, provided they are free from BPA and other harmful chemicals. They are non-stick, heat-resistant, and reusable, making them a healthier alternative to disposable parchment paper or aluminum foil. However, it’s important to choose high-quality, certified silicone products to avoid contamination.
How do I clean and maintain silicone baking tools?
Most silicone baking tools can be cleaned with warm, soapy water or placed in the dishwasher for convenience. To maintain their non-stick surface, avoid using abrasive scrubbers. Regular cleaning prevents residue buildup and ensures the longevity of the tools, especially for those reinforced with fiberglass or designed for high-heat use.
Are adjustable rolling pins better than traditional ones?
Adjustable rolling pins offer precise control over dough thickness, which can improve consistency in healthy baked goods. They are especially useful for recipes requiring uniform slices, like cookies or pie crusts. However, they tend to be heavier and more expensive than simple wooden or fixed-size rollers, which might be a consideration for lighter or budget-conscious bakers.
Can these tools handle high-temperature baking?
Most silicone mats and fiberglass-reinforced silicone surfaces are rated for oven temperatures up to 450°F or higher, making them suitable for most baking needs. Stainless steel rolling pins are also oven-safe, but they are generally not used directly in the oven. Always check product specifications for temperature limits to ensure safe use.
Are these tools eco-friendly?
Many silicone and stainless steel options are considered more environmentally friendly than disposable baking products because they are reusable and durable. Silicone, especially when food-grade and free from harmful chemicals, is a sustainable choice for reducing waste. Stainless steel tools are long-lasting, making them a good investment for eco-conscious bakers.
